三星PM983a ncme 900G ESXi 使用指南
三星 PM983a nvme 900G 在esxi 7.03f上面识别不到,但是在适配器内能看到,折腾了一番终于搞定。
教程如下
主要方法是切换固态硬盘 LBA 为 512e 模式(推荐),原来固态是4Kn模式,esxi不支持4Kn模式,所以你在数据储存里面识别不到,在储存适配器可以看到
1. 第一步,启用 ESXi 的 SSH 服务并登录到命令行界面,参考如下命令,关键是最后一条命令
# 获取 NVMe 设备列表,找到固态硬盘的 HBA Name 值,这里是 vmhba64,将命令中的vmhba64替换为HBA Name 值
esxcli nvme device list
输入命令如下
[root@esxi123:~] esxcli nvme device list
HBA Name Status Signature
-------- ------ ---------
vmhba2 Online nvmeMgmt-nvmhba0
vmhba3 Online nvmeMgmt-nvmhba1
上面看到我是两快固态,当然你也可以从esxi网页控制页面的储存—储存适配器可以看到nvme的储存适配器!
2.第二步,我这里是vmhba3,后面代码自己替换一下,
# 获取 NVMe 设备详细信息,检查硬盘是否选择正确,命令如下,(vmhba64替换为HBA Name 值)
esxcli nvme device get -A vmhba64
[root@esxi123:~] esxcli nvme device get -A vmhba3
Controller Identify Info:
XXXXX很长一段详细信息
NVM Subsystem NVMe Qualified Name: nqn.1994-11.com.samsung:nvme:PM983a:M.2:S5XBNA0R341483XXX
NVM Subsystem NVMe Qualified Name (hex format): 6E716E2E31XXXXXXXXXXXXXXXXX04D020
3.第三步
# 更改 NVMe 设备命名空间格式,仅适用于 PM983a 固态。(vmhba64替换为HBA Name 值)命令如下:
esxcli nvme device namespace format -A vmhba64 -n 1 -f 1 -m 0 -p 0 -l 0 -s 0
[root@esxi123:~] esxcli nvme device namespace format -A vmhba3 -n 1 -f 1 -m 0 -p 0 -l 0 -s 0
Format successfully!
搞定收工!
扫描二维码推送至手机访问。
版权声明:本文由Virtualization esxi pve unRaid vmware synology nas docker blog发布,如需转载请注明出处。